Abstract

The apparatus () includes a housing (), a chamber () disposed in the housing, at least two light emitting diodes (LEDs) () disposed within the housing (), and a user interface () disposed on an exterior () of the housing. The chamber () is adaptable to each of an open, closed, and hermetically sealed configuration. The chamber () includes a material transparent to actinic radiation and light from the LEDs () enters the chamber from more than one direction. The user interface () includes a display () and program switches () configured to adjust at least three operational parameters of the apparatus. The apparatus () further includes a vacuum pump () operatively coupled to the chamber (). The system includes the apparatus () and an article (). An article includes layers of at least one photopolymerized crosslinked composition and a low extractable component content. A method of post-curing an article includes obtaining an article (), placing the article in an apparatus (), inputting a post-cure program or accessing a saved post-cure program through the user interface (), and running the post-cure program. The post-cure program includes light intensity provided by a light source () and length of time of light provided by the light source (), plus a delay time between initiation of light provided by the light source () and initiation of vacuum pulled by the vacuum pump () and/or a delay time between initiation of vacuum pulled on an interior of the chamber () by the vacuum pump () and initiation of light provided by the light source ().
